Frequently Asked Questions about El Cerrito
How much are Studio apartments in El Cerrito?
There are currently 604 Studio Apartments in El Cerrito with rent ranges from $1,050 to $3,865 with an average price of $2,274.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om El Cerrito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in El Cerrito ranges from $950 to $4,001 with an average monthly rent of $2,396.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in El Cerrito c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in El Cerrito range from $1,888 to $13,982.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,257.
How expensive are El Cerrito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 230 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in El Cerrito on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,395 to $12,109 - averaging $3,585 for the location.
